Autowatch Ghost Installation

The TASSA verified Ghost-II system is a next-generation stealth immobiliser that prevents your vehicle from being taken by a high tech criminal. It uses the buttons on your vehicle (on the steering or centre console) to generate an encryption code that is impossible to hack.

It makes use of the vehicle's CAN Data Network to work in a silent manner. There are no indicators with LEDs that can be altered and fitted it does not emit radio frequencies, so it is undetectable by thieves using diagnostic tools.

TASSA Approved

Autowatch Ghost is a market-leading immobiliser that safeguards your vehicle against key cloning as well as key theft. It works by preventing your vehicle from starting or driven unless you enter a unique PIN code using the buttons on your vehicle. The buttons are on your steering wheel or the door panels as well as on the indicators. The PIN can be as long as 20 presses long. It can also be changed at any time.

It is important to note that the Ghost immobiliser has not been approved by Thatcham, but is TASSA-approved. This is an independent body which is responsible for the accreditation of security devices and tracking devices. Numerous insurance companies have recognized the system as a powerful theft deterrent.
